Property Tax In California Increase. The basics of proposition 13. Annual increases on property taxes are limited to 2% or the inflation rate, whichever is lower, no matter how much the property’s value has. Still, the debate over who really pays more between california and texas looks at sales tax, and property tax too. Prop 13 limits property tax rates to 1% of. Prop 13 applies to all taxable property, including residential and commercial properties. Property owners in california would face a property tax increase of more than 7 percent this year if not for the cap set by proposition 13, according to information released december 23 by the state board of equalization. Median property taxes in california rose from $4,017 in 2019 to $4,933 in 2023 — a nearly 23% increase, per data. California voters have approved proposition 19, that gives exemptions to older homeowners, the disabled and wildfire victims and strips breaks from people who inherit homes but don't live in.
